  1. The North American Numbering Plan (NANP) divides the territories of its members into geographic numbering plan areas (NPAs). Each NPA is identified by one or more numbering plan area codes ( NPA codes, or area codes ), consisting of three digits that are prefixed to each local telephone number having seven digits.

  5. Forty NPAs were mapped to entire states or provinces. Each NPA was identified by a three-digit area code used as a prefix to each local telephone number. The United States received seventy-seven area codes, and Canada nine.

Format: Telephone area codes in the U.S. and Canada consist of three digits, and they are usually written in the format NXX, where N represents any digit from 2 to 9, and X can be any digit from 0 to 9.
